Solo on an Ice Floe—The Instant Someone Refused to Turn Away

A Life Balanced on a Thin Piece of Ice

No one can say for sure how the black dog ended up there.
But what people saw was unforgettable: a small, trembling figure standing on a single sheet of ice, drifting slowly across an endless frozen sea.

The wind cut through the air like a blade. The water around him was silent and cruel. And there was nowhere to run.

He didn’t pace. He didn’t bark.
He stood perfectly still—saving what little strength he had left—while the ice carried him farther and farther away.

All that remained was the same terrifying question:
Would anyone see him before it was too late?

Cold, Fear, and Total Isolation

The ice beneath him wasn’t solid. It shifted with the current, cracking and tilting in small, unstable movements.
And below it… was the kind of water that gives no second chances.

One wrong step.
One slip.
And he would vanish under the surface.

The dog stayed frozen in place, not just from the cold—but from fear.
Out here, there were no footsteps coming. No voices calling his name.
Only the instinct to survive… and a fading thread of hope.

A Ship Appears in the Distance

Then, far out on the horizon, a large ship moved through the icy waters.
Someone on board noticed something strange—a dark speck against the blinding white.

As the vessel drew closer, the truth became clear.

It wasn’t debris.
It wasn’t a seal.

It was a dog… stranded in the middle of the frozen sea.

No Hesitation—Only One Choice

The crew didn’t stop to debate the danger.
There was no “maybe.” No waiting to see what would happen.

Only one thing mattered:
That dog could not be left there.

One crew member began preparing to enter the water.

The temperature was brutal. Ice fragments floated everywhere. The sea was unstable, unpredictable.
Still—he jumped in.

And he started swimming toward the drifting ice sheet.

A Rescue Measured in Inches

Every stroke was careful.
Every movement was calculated.

The rescuer had to navigate through broken pieces of ice without getting trapped, without slipping beneath the surface.
A rope was secured around him so the crew on deck could keep him from being pulled under.

The dog watched the man approach without moving.
Almost as if he couldn’t decide whether this was real…

Or just another false moment of hope.

Step by Step, Back to Life

When the rescuer reached the ice, he didn’t rush.
He gently pushed and guided the floating sheet toward the side of the ship, inch by inch.

Then came the hardest part: getting the dog up.

With the crew supporting from above, the rescuer helped the dog onto a rope ladder.
Together, they climbed—slowly, carefully—away from the freezing water below.

Safe Ground, and an Instant Change

The moment the dog reached solid ground, everything shifted.

The shaking eased.
The panic softened.
And for the first time since being stranded out there, he wasn’t alone anymore.

Later, on land, he ran across the snow—fast and full of energy—surrounded by other dogs.
The frozen sea was behind him.

When Kindness Refuses to Walk Away

This rescue wasn’t planned.
No one expected it.

But it happened for one simple reason:
Someone saw a life in danger… and chose not to look away.

Even in the harshest conditions, compassion still finds a way through.

And for one black dog on a drifting sheet of ice—
that choice meant everything.
